Working at Height Awareness in Construction (Scaffold, Towers and MEWP safe working practices)

Course Information

This course is aimed at anyone who may be required to work or supervise others working at heights or who needs familiarisation with the necessary regulations and control measures to meet the hierarchy of control for working at heights.

The purpose of the Working at Heights Awareness Training Course is to develop the candidates knowledge on the requirements of the Working at Heights Regulation so they will be able to assess the relevant risk within their own working environment and be able to select the most appropriate equipment as per their organisation's safe systems of work, as well as how to identify faults and report them accordingly.

The course is suitable for managers, supervisors, and operatives who may be required to work below, at, or above ground level.

Working at Height Awareness in ConstructionCourse Aims

The aim of this course is to provide the necessary training to be able to work in line with the Work at Height Regulations. The delegates will understand and follow the hierarchy for managing risks from work at heights and take the necessary steps to avoid, prevent, and minimise those risks.
Everything you need

Learning Outcomes

Here is a brief overview of the content of training.
  • Demonstrate an understanding of the Work at Height Regulations
  • Understand the legal requirements and responsibilities of working at height
  • Identify causes and types of hazards when working at height
  • Understand the duties required of a responsible person
  • Understand work at height equipment inspections and defect reporting procedures
  • Understand the hierarchy of control for work at height
  • Safe working practices involved when working with Scaffolding, Tower scaffolds and Mobile Elevating Work platforms (MEWP's)
  • Understand work at height alternatives, including low level work equipment
  • Equipment selection and inspection procedures
  • Theory test
